My Love
I do not want to grow too old
And lay cold
In my bed so hard and empty,
The night so long and dark,
At each noise I hark
And think of you, my life so lonely.

The creaking house once warm, alive,
Each knocking tightening beam a friend,
Is now a place of broken dreams
As I stiffly wait for my end.

The chairs, and tables are empty too,
And flowers drop down to the floor.
The windows, darkening, hide views of you
And no more the rat tap at the door.

The garden is a jungle where
The spiders knit their home of pearl,
And grass, once like a bowling green.
G rows tall like man with ends that curl.

The days are long,
The nights are too,
Perhaps I'll sleep the hours a few
When my heart and limbs are aching cold,
And I'll not wake before I'm old.
